The current study reports five new localities of the four-eyed frog Pleurodema thaul (Lesson, 1827) in the extreme north of its distribution (27° to 30° S) in the desertic and semidesertic ravines of Chile, including an increase in its altitudinal range up to 3125 m.

This work reports on the collection of the gekkonid species Phyllodactylus thompsoni and Phyllodactylus delsolari from seven and four new localities, respectively, extending the distribution of both species southward along the Río Marañón valley in Peru by about 130 km and the altitudinal range to nearly 1,900 m above sea level.

Chandragiri Mountain forest in Kathmandu borders Makwanpur district to the west was least known for bryophytes till this study was conducted. This mountain forest with varying elevation ranges from 1365 to 2300 m offered different habitat types for diverse bryofloral species which included 58 species of 39 genera categorized under 27 families and nine orders. Of the recorded species 18 species were rare and five new records to country’s list. Sauteria spongiosa (Kashyap) S. Hatt., a rare moss species was not recorded in this study though was reported for the fi rst time at 2250 m of this mountain in 1982. The habitat of this moss has completely been destroyed now due to expansion of the road in this part.J. Nat. Hist. Mus. Vol. 28, 2014: 81-92

ABSTRACT Peperomia is the second most diverse genus of Piperaceae, with an estimated 1,600 species and a pantropical distribution. This work aims to present a taxonomic synopsis of the genus in the State of Roraima, in the extreme north of the Brazilian Amazon forest and belonging to the central-south portion of the Guayana Shield. Based on collecting expeditions and analysis of specimens in various herbaria, 23 taxa were recognized, with two new records for the State and one of them, a new record for Brazil. The taxa are differentiated mainly by phyllotaxis, shape and size of their leaves, in addition to habit and fruits. They have been found in areas of lowland, submontane, montane, tepui and floodplain (várzea) forests and mostly show a distribution restricted to the Neotropics. Some species in the state are presently known exclusively from Mount Roraima, and restricted to a few specimens.

Several epiphytic specimens of the genus Leptogium (Ach.) Gray with a foliose thallus and numerous marginal and laminal isidia collected in central and southern Spain, and previously identified as Leptogium magnussonii Degel. & P. M. Jørg., varied considerably. Two morphological forms have been differentiated: one with clusters of granulose or coralloid, aggregated isidia, identified as typical L. magnussonii and the other with clavate to dactyliform isidia as in L. subaridum P. M. Jørg. & Goward. Meanwhile, when studying the lichen L. lichenoides from some European herbaria, three epiphytic specimens belonging to L. subaridum, one from Morocco, one from Italy and the other from Greece, were identified. These new records of the latter species extend its distribution from NW America to S Europe and N Africa. In addition, mature apothecia are reported for the first time. We briefly characterize the species based on material from the new localities using the morphological and anatomical terminology proposed in Jørgensen (1994).

This article provides new records to Ceratophrys joazeirensis of two new localities from the state of Sergipe, northeast Brazil. These records extend the geographical distribution of the species for municipalities from Poço Redondo and Canindé do São Franscisco. These points are the first records of Ceratophrys joazeirensis for the State of Sergipe.

Abstract Bats represent an important, but poorly known component of mammal diversity in Papua New Guinea (PNG). Our surveys in two altitudinal rainforest gradients recorded 43 bat species of which six (Dobsonia minor, D. praedatrix, Hipposideros calcaratus, H. maggietaylorae, Miniopterus australis, Miniopterus sp.) fell outside of their known altitudinal ranges. This enlargement could reflect the lack of past sampling, or a genuine range extension, potentially in response to climate change. Our study highlights the importance of baseline data on the altitudinal distribution of vertebrates, including bats, in PNG for the monitoring of their response to climate change and anthropogenic disturbance.

New localities and distribution models inform the conservation status of the endangered lizard Anolis guamuhaya (Squamata: Dactyloidae) from central Cuba. Anolis guamuhaya is known from seven localities restricted to the Guamuhaya Massif in central Cuba and is always associated with mountane ecosystems above 300 m a.s.l. Previous evaluations of the conservation status of the species based on the estimated number of mature individuals have categorized the anole as Endangered. Eight new records of A. guamuhaya are provided here. These double the number of known localities, and two represent the first records of the species in lowland areas, apart from the Guamuhaya Massif. The new records extend the elevational range of the species from 15 m to above 1000 m. We used ecological niche modeling based on all of the locality records, along with what we considered the most appropriate IUCN criteria according to the available information (Criterion B) to reevaluate the conservation status of the species. These new records of A. guamuhaya increase its area of occupancy up to a total of 60 km2 , and its extent of occurrence up to 648 km2 . Despite this increase in geographic range, the species meets the IUCN criteria in the category of Endangered. We used ecological niche modeling to predict possible trends for the species under differing scenarios of global climate change, all of which portend a drastic reduction in area climatically suitable for A. guamuhaya.

The present study is based on the specimens of Acridoidea during the course of a survey (1993–1996) from various agricutural areas of different regions of Fezzan. Nearly 4,230 specimens were collected from 68 localities and identified down to specific level. From this 50 species of Acridoidea representing 28 genera and 3 families of Acridoidea were identified. Their distinguishing characters and economic importance are given. Bio-ecological data on the species and their relationship with vegetation are also provided. A key to the genera examined is provided. Furthermore, the data resulting from the survey established new records for genera and species of Acridoidea previouly known to occur elsewhere in the country and many new localities recorded for others. Among the present material from Fezzan, fifteen genera, twenty-seven species, and eight subspecies are recorded for the first time. Also, three species and three subspecies are reported for the first time from Libya.

An overview of the Polycystididae from the Indian Ocean is presented, including the description of twelve new species. The taxonomical position of each of these species is discussed. Austrorhynchus kerguelensis n. sp., Paraustrorhynchus neleae n. sp., Paulodora ancora n. sp., P. contortoides n. sp., P. drepanophora n. sp., P. hamifer n. sp., P. porcellus n. sp., P. schockaerti n. sp., P. watsoni n. sp., Phonorhynchoides linguatus n. sp. and Polycystis elsae n. sp. can all be distinguished from their congeners on characteristics of the construction of the hard parts of the male system. The older records of Paulodora contorta (Schockaert & Karling, 1975) Artois & Schockaert, 1998 by Schockaert (1982) and Jouk & De Vocht (1989) are re-evaluated and the material is recognised as Paulodora drepanophora n. sp.. The subspecies P. felis asymmetrica Artois & Schockaert, 2001 is raised to the species level. Annalisella bermudensis Karling, 1978, Paraustrorhynchus elixus (Marcus, 1954) Karling & Schockaert, 1977 and Phonorhynchoides haegheni Artois & Schockaert, 2001 are recorded for the first time in the Indian Ocean. The new material of these species is discussed and compared with older descriptions. For Alcha evelinae Marcus, 1949, Cincturorhynchus karlingi Schockaert, 1982, Djeziraia pardii Schockaert, 1971 Gyratrix hermaphroditus Ehrenberg, 1831, Paulodora subcontorta (Schockaert, 1982) Artois & Schockaert, 1998 and Polycystis ali Schockaert, 1982 new localities are given, and newly collected material is discussed. The discussion of P. ali leads to the split of the species into P. ali Schockaert, 1982 from the African East Coast and Galapagos and P. californica n. sp. from California. For some of the species, new records outside the Indian Ocean are also mentioned.

The new records of 94 species of noctuid moths (Noctuoidea) in the North-Western Pryazovia and adjacent regions of the steppe zone of Ukraine are presented. One species Dysgonia rogenhoferi is recorded in Ukraine for the first time. Founds of species Eublemma amasina and Caradrina expansa are the second in our country. One species (Eublemma amasina) in Dnipro Region, 2 (Ptilophora plumigera and Schargacucullia gozmanyi) — in Donetsk Region, 2 (Cerura erminea and Apamea unanimus) — in Odesa Region, 5 (Acantholipes regularis, Dysgonia rogenhoferi, Caradrina expansa, Luperina rubella, and Aporophyla canescens) — in Zaporizhzhya Region, 7 (Clostera anastomosis, Zanclognatha lunalis, Polyphaenis sericata, Protarchanara brevilinea, Aporophyla canescens, Lacanobia praedita, and Dichagyris forcipula) — in Kherson Region, and 10 (Clostera anastomosis, Cucullia argentina, Meganephria bimaculosa, Hoplodrina blanda, Sedina buettneri, Tiliacea aurago, Cosmia diffinis, Cosmia affinis, Aporophyla lutulenta and Xestia trifida) — in Mykolaiv Region are registered for the first time. In addition, new localities of a number of little-known, local and rare species in Ukraine or in its separate regions were discovered.
